Output 29bd522dd994936e76b786931613ee426f6fb422605352e598935a055a0a3662: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d8adee42c93101feec7d5ef461940bcdf2c830 OP_EQUAL
address
3BXFoDgPvSXwnQSJAnyFjMVZUeM1nJi12W
transaction
29bd522dd994936e76b786931613ee426f6fb422605352e598935a055a0a3662
spent
false

5984 Sat Ranges